Why It’s Good To Get Lost When You Travel.

e of the best experiences you have as a traveller will be those unexpected moments when you go off the beaten track and get away from where all the guidebooks tell you to go. Sometimes travellers worry far too much about sticking to pre planned routes on their gap year or only ticking off the major tourist sites, and they don’t realise the local wonders they are missing out on if only they got a little lost from time to time. Here is why getting lost when you travel can be a good thing.
